Employee development is a great business opportunity
Purpose – This paper aims to explore why investment in people development and engagement is the key to company growth. Design/methodology/approach – The paper explains the importance of people development and engagement in general terms; then highlights the contribution they made to performance at Molson Coors Brewing Company and social enterprise Aspire‐i. Findings – The paper reveals that the career development program at Molson Coors Brewing Company is seen as a significant factor supporting and inspiring employees to manage their personal development and organizational contribution, while the development program at Aspire‐i has helped it to increase turnover by 15.8 percent and ensure that employees embrace challenge with enthusiasm and appetite to explore and capitalize on new opportunities and extract value from each piece of work. Practical implications – The paper demonstrates that combining and developing an individual's talents and motives in the pursuit of an organization's goals provides both personal satisfaction and increased performance. Social implications – The paper highlights ways in which companies can improve their performance, to the ultimate benefit of society as a whole. Originality/value – The paper claims that businesses can only function if employees are both engaged with the company's ideas and empowered to support and implement its plans.
